CyberSummit 2010

Seven members from the Jordan Boys & Girls Club attended CyberSummit, which included hands-on workshops using cutting-edge technology, as well as team building opportunities in the form of “technical challenges.”

Workshops and challenges ranged from creating digital music, merging art to technology, to building 3-D scale models, and filming and editing an original video. Students were given the opportunity to showcase their work at the Cyber Fair to family and friends.

The seven members felt empowered to utilize technology in a more meaningful and personal way.

CyberSummit is a sleepover event and a great way for members from Boys & Girls Clubs, Intel Computer Clubhouses, and local technology centers to meet new people and share their love for technology.

 

Boys' Night  

Male Club members participated in Boys' Night at the Jordan Club, including a discussion about "masculinity in the media."  Male staff played popular songs that the teens listened to, and then examined the lyrics. Discussions touched on how the songs degraded women, promoted negative outlooks on life, and how they affected the young members. After our 45 minute group session the members played floor hockey and basketball. This Boys' Night out was the most productive one we've had all year.
